summ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orSamuel Thibault <samuel.thibault@ens-lyon.org>2020-04-06 00:02:49 +0200
committerSamuel Thibault <samuel.thibault@ens-lyon.org>2020-04-06 00:02:49 +0200
commit803e1543c774763e92f14016f3d306aabf657153 (patch)
tree27edb140ca27292ce95ca1733629781ca81a016c
parentb3d8176955e9c4646f08ab47cb45acdaf869cd0b (diff)
x86_64: Fix userland max address
* i386/include/mach/i386/vm_param.h (VM_MAX_ADDRESS) [__x86_64__]: Set to 0x40000000UL.
-rw-r--r--i386/include/mach/i386/vm_param.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/i386/include/mach/i386/vm_param.h b/i386/include/mach/i386/vm_param.h
index 3a209b83..a684ed97 100644
--- a/i386/include/mach/i386/vm_param.h
+++ b/i386/include/mach/i386/vm_param.h
@@ -73,6 +73,10 @@
with that.
*/
#define VM_MIN_ADDRESS (0)
+#ifdef __x86_64__
+#define VM_MAX_ADDRESS (0x40000000UL)
+#else
#define VM_MAX_ADDRESS (0xc0000000UL)
+#endif
#endif /* _MACH_I386_VM_PARAM_H_ */